look here

http://shbox.com/1/harness_connector_faces.htm

select C230 at the bottom, this connector is located behind the pass side kick panel, use the wire colors to locate the correct connector, it is pin D that you want to use, this is the wire that goes from the PCM to the cluster, I don't know exactly which wire it is at the PCM though, but from this connector, you can either trace it to the PCM, or just cut the wire there and extend it to the Dist.
